Escape das multidões e passe um dia na Cortecorbo Winery, uma vinícola de gestão familiar no coração de Irpinia. Você será recebido por um vinicultor local e descobrirá a história de uma pequena vinícola enraizada em uma das regiões vitivinícolas mais importantes do sul da Itália. Caminhe pelos vinhedos e porão, aprenda sobre a fabricação tradicional de vinhos. Depois, desfrute de uma experiência de cozinha prática: prepare pizza em um forno de madeira tradicional ou uma aula de Ravioli & Tiramisù, assim como os italianos fazem em casa. Depois da experiência, relaxe com um longo almoço no campo, combinado com seis vinhos diferentes da vinícola, incluindo o prestigiado Taurasi DOCG. Cada prato é cuidadosamente selecionado para melhorar os vinhos, criando um equilíbrio perfeito entre comida e tradição. "Cortecorbo Winery é uma bodega orgânica boutique localizada no coração de Irpinia, uma das regiões vitivinícolas mais prestigiadas do sul da Itália. Cercado por vinhas e paisagem rural, a nossa vinícola oferece experiências autênticas de vinho e comida projetadas para conectar os viajantes com a verdadeira alma da Itália. Os hóspedes podem explorar as vinhas e o porão, descobrir técnicas tradicionais de fabricação de vinhos e provar uma seleção de vinhos feitos à mão, incluindo o renomado Taurasi DOCG. Nossas experiências também incluem aulas de cozinha práticas, onde os visitantes aprendem a preparar pratos italianos tradicionais, como pizza de madeira, ravioli caseiro e tiramisù. Oferecemos dois tipos de experiência: uma com transporte de ida e volta incluído e uma opção chamada "sem transporte de ida e volta" que começa às 11:00. Neste segundo caso, o ponto de encontro será o nosso porão às 11h00.
